Here are the best routes for your next walking date in Dubai.
Kite Beach

We ❤️ it because: To be honest, walking along the beach hits different. The beach is simply a romantic place, especially at sunset. Imagine walking, feeling the warm sand under your feet, listening to the waves slowly crashing on the shore and just talking to your date. We bet you will be more relaxed and automatically less nervous because of the soothing surroundings. Def worth trying out for your next date.
Jumeirah Lake Towers
We ❤️ it because: Not only can you walk literally everywhere in this area, but you also have easy access to restaurants and supermarkets if your walking date has gone well and you want to extend it with a nice dinner. Or if you want to buy some snacks and drinks and have a little picnic in one of their parks next to a lake. Sounds amazing, amirite?
Love lakes
We ❤️ it because: Well, the name speaks for itself. The lakes are literally shaped like a heart *so cute*. You can walk around them and even cross them (but your legs have to be underwater). Around the lakes, there are nice grassy areas where you can sit down when you need a break.
Palm Jumeirah

We ❤️ it because: You can enjoy 11km of boardwalk on the seafront and then head to Atlantis The Palm for a coffee and some delicious sweet treats or, if you want to go all out, The Atlantis Royal. Perhaps Nour would be open to the idea.
Burj Park
We ❤️ it because: Talk about a view. Overlooking the majestic Burj Khalifa, Burj Park has to be one of the best routes for a walking date. With the fountains right next to the walkway, you can easily catch one of the amazing fountain shows.
Bluewaters Island
We ❤️ it because: There is no shortage of things to do in this area. As well as the walking trail, which offers some of the best views of the Dubai Eye, there are plenty of restaurants and fun activities to try across the island including Brass Monkey where you can play arcade games or bowl.
Dubai Marina

We ❤️ it because: A perfect walk with skyscrapers all around you. Marina is always a good place to spend time. You can walk around and stop at a nice cafe, sit outside, enjoy the view and yap about your life.
Dubai Creek Harbour

We ❤️ it because: Walking with the fantastic Dubai skyline in the background sounds great, doesn’t it? With plenty of restaurants to stop and grab a bite in the area. It’s the perfect way to combine a walk with a nice breakfast, lunch or dinner afterwards. They have it all.
